POSITIONING THE TEMPERATURE SENSORS

SENSORS INSERTED IN THEIR
SOCKETS IN THE BOILER:
- Flue gas temperature sensor (1)
- Safety thermostat temperature sensor (2)
- CH flow temperature sensor (3)
- CH return temperature sensor (4)
- Flue gas thermostat (5)

IMPORTANT:
LEAVE THE SENSORS IN THEIR ORIGINAL POSITIONS EVEN IF THE BOILER IS CONFIGURED FOR USE
IN A CASCADED SYSTEM.

PUMPS

This TAU UNIT boiler comes without a pump. A pump must therefore be provided as part of the installation.
In order to choose a pump of the right size, bear in mind the boiler's water-side pressure drop, as shown in the figure below

On initial start-up and at least every year, check that
all the pumps in the system rotate freely. Sludge and
lime scale can build up and cause seizure, especially
after long periods of disuse.

Protect all electrical devices under the pump before
you unscrew the inspection cap just in case water
comes out.
a
Never run the pump dry.
